High Intensity Radiated Fields (HIRF), Part 2

The evolution of HIRF (High Intensity Radio Frequency) testing standards was driven by "fly-by-wire" aircraft vulnerabilities. From 1989, test requirements jumped dramatically from 1-2 V/m to 200 V/m, prompting extensive research and new guidelines for protecting aviation electronics.

FCC Upholds Forfeiture Order Against Amateur Licensee

FCC upholds record $34,000 fine against Idaho amateur radio operator who interfered with Forest Service communications during critical wildfire suppression efforts, rejecting his plea of good intentions.

A Circuit Model for the Charged Device Model Spark

The charged device model spark itself is not just resistive; it often has extra inductance or L-C energy storage. These plus hardware properties affect the CDM waveform and affect methods to correlate alternate CDM test methods to standard JEDEC CDM.
